This release series, collectively called java-gnome 2.16.0, consists of
updates to all the libraries in the java-gnome family.
glib-java 0.4.0 *
cairo-java 1.0.6 *
libgtk-java 2.10.0 *
libgnome-java 2.12.6 *
libglade-java 2.12.7 *
libgconf-java 2.12.5 * and
libvte-java 0.12.2 *
One notable feature of this release is that all the org.gnu.glib code
common to all the bindings is now actually in glib-java where it
belongs. Note that glib-java and libgtk-java have both moved up a minor
version reflecting this migration.
The other notable contribution was a large set of patches from John Rice
of Sun Microsystems fixing up the autotools infrastructure so that
java-gnome will build and install on Open Solaris!
There are still a number of outstanding bugs that have been nagging
certain developers; expect to see a java-gnome 2.16.1 shortly if fixes
for those problems present themselves. Likewise, libeds-java still needs
to be caught up; we'll release 0.6.0 of that when Sean has time.
